How much does a laboratory technician earn in Bend, OR?

The average laboratory technician in Bend, OR earns between $26,000 and $58,000 annually. This compares to the national average laboratory technician range of $27,000 to $58,000.

Average laboratory technician salary in Bend, OR

$39,000
